The Institute for War and Peace Reporting (IWPR) is seeking a Media Monetization Consultant to provide strategic support to independent media outlets operating in restrictive environments across Latin America. The consultancy will focus on strengthening these outlets' capacity to develop sustainable business models, diversify revenue streams, design monetization strategies tailored to their specific contexts, and improve long-term financial sustainability.

What you'll do

  • Provide remote, tailored advisory support on media monetization and sustainability to media organizations operating in restrictive environments across Latin America throughout the project implementation period.
  • Conduct assessments, design, and support the implementation of business models and outlet including memberships, donations, subscriptions, advertising, crowdfunding, service.
  • Provide guidance on the design and implementation of monetization campaigns, as implementing monitoring tools to evaluate the effectiveness of the initiatives measurable progress, and the delivery of documented outputs requirements.
  • Apply a practical, results-oriented methodology based on continuous mentoring, well as on setting financial objectives, defining performance indicators, and provision, partnerships, and other sustainable funding mechanisms.
  • Advise media teams on identifying, diversifying, and strengthening revenue streams, monetization strategies tailored to the context, capacities, and needs of each media.
  • Conduct an initial assessment with each assigned media outlet to evaluate its business model, identify strengths, weaknesses, and monetization opportunities, and develop a work plan with measurable objectives, indicators, and expected outcomes for the consultancy period.
  • Hold regular virtual meetings with the beneficiary media teams to monitor the implementation of their monetization plans, address questions, review progress, and agree on strategic adjustments based on the results achieved.
  • Provide hands-on technical support throughout the design, implementation, and execution of revenue-generation initiatives, including membership, donation, subscription, advertising, crowdfunding, service-based, strategic partnership, and other financial sustainability campaigns.
  • Advise media teams on setting and monitoring financial goals, budgets, revenue projections, and key performance indicators (KPIs) to evaluate the effectiveness of their monetization strategies and support evidence-based decision-making.
  • Identify opportunities to optimize media business models by diversifying revenue streams, prioritizing high-impact initiatives, and incorporating international best practices adapted to the context of independent media operating in restrictive environments.
  • Maintain close coordination with the IWPR team to share progress, flag risks, recommend methodological adjustments when necessary, and ensure compliance with project objectives, timelines, security protocols, and reporting requirements.

What they require

  • Proven experience (minimum of 5 years) in media monetization, sustainability, business model development, or financial management for media organizations, preferably digital and independent outlets.
  • Ability to advise journalistic teams on the design and implementation of revenue- generation strategies, including memberships, donations, subscriptions, advertising, crowdfunding, service provision, strategic partnerships, and other sustainability mechanisms.
  • Strong knowledge of financial planning, business model development, revenue diversification, performance indicators, and tools for monitoring and evaluating results.
  • Proven experience in fundraising from the philanthropic sector, including foundations, institutional donors, and international organizations.
  • Ability to work remotely with teams operating in complex environments or with limited connectivity.
  • Knowledge of or sensitivity to the challenges faced by independent media operating in restrictive environments, including barriers to accessing funding opportunities and developing sustainable business models.
